That’s where I disagree. Guys don’t become who they are unless they are given an environment that makes them into that. Tom Brady 1000% isn’t the Goat if he starts his career in Detroit rather than Bill and the Pats.

Rodgers won 1 SB with a historically great franchise who drafted and coached well. Only 1 and he’s arguably the most talented QB of all time. I am willing to bet everything I own that Rodgers wouldn’t have won squat in Detroit. They’ve had maybe 2 years in the past 10 with good rosters, not great but good.

Sorry Rocy I don’t see how you can disagree that the infrastructure around a QB directly plays into who he becomes. You think Dak is the same guy if he starts in 2017 with that roster vs 2016? Look at Tannehill in Miami vs Tannehill in Nashville.

Mahomes was below .500 in college, you think if he was drafted to Jacksonville they would be anywhere close to KC? Without Reid, grooming behind Alex Smith, and having Hill/Kelce plus, even Mahomes isn’t the same.

The easy way to tell is by watching the Rams this year. Should be interesting.

QB’s do not win on their own, no one does in football. It takes 22 guys plus and a front office. Stafford has way too many gaudy stats to be average, he’s obviously good. The question is if he’s a winner, but when it comes to stats with Calvin Johnson it’s all right there.
